Growth Dynamics: Drivers, Challenges, and Emerging Opportunities Macro-Economic and Industry-Specific Drivers Economic Stability & Industrial Growth: South Korea’s robust industrial base, including electronics, automotive, and manufacturing sectors, necessitates reliable electrical systems, fueling demand for testing devices. Government Regulations & Safety Standards: The Korean Electrical Safety Act and international standards (IEC 60947, IEEE standards) mandate regular testing, boosting market growth. Transition to Renewable Energy & Smart Grids: The push towards renewable energy integration and smart grid deployment increases the complexity of electrical systems, requiring advanced testing solutions. Market Ecosystem & Operational Framework Key Product Categories Portable Circuit Breaker Test Devices: Handheld units suitable for field testing, characterized by ease of use and mobility. Automated & Digital Test Systems: Advanced systems with automated testing, data logging, and remote operation capabilities. Integrated Test & Measurement Solutions: Comprehensive platforms combining multiple testing functions for large-scale substations. Stakeholders & Demand-Supply Framework Manufacturers & R&D Institutions: Innovate device technology, ensure compliance, and develop standards. End-Users: Utilities, industrial plants, OEMs, and testing laboratories drive demand. Regulatory Bodies: Enforce safety standards, influence testing protocols, and certification processes. Distributors & Service Providers: Facilitate device deployment, calibration, maintenance, and lifecycle management. Value Chain & Revenue Models Raw Material Sourcing: High-precision electronic components, sensors, and durable casing materials sourced globally, with key suppliers in Japan, Europe, and North America. Manufacturing & Assembly: Primarily concentrated in South Korea, leveraging advanced electronics manufacturing capabilities, with quality control aligned to international standards. Distribution & Logistics: Direct sales to large utility companies, partnerships with regional distributors, and online channels for smaller clients. End-User Delivery & Lifecycle Services: Calibration, maintenance, software updates, and training services generate recurring revenue streams, with device lifecycle extending over 5–10 years. Adoption Trends & End-User Insights Major end-user segments include utility companies, industrial manufacturing, and OEM equipment manufacturers. Adoption is driven by compliance mandates, system reliability needs, and modernization initiatives. Real-world use cases: Utilities conducting routine testing of high-voltage circuit breakers during maintenance cycles. Industrial plants deploying portable devices for on-site testing to minimize downtime. OEMs integrating testing modules within switchgear manufacturing lines for quality assurance. Shifting consumption patterns favor remote, automated, and cloud-connected testing solutions, reducing reliance on manual, on-site procedures. Market Ecosystem & Supply-Demand Framework Product Categories Countertop Food Steamers: Compact, user-friendly appliances for household use. Built-in & Integrated Systems: Embedded solutions for modern kitchens, offering aesthetic and space-saving benefits. Commercial Food Steamers: Heavy-duty units used in restaurants, catering, and institutional kitchens. Stakeholders & Value Chain Raw Material Suppliers: Providers of stainless steel, plastics, electronic components, and smart sensors. Manufacturers & OEMs: Companies designing, assembling, and branding appliances. Distributors & Retailers: Both offline (department stores, specialty outlets) and online channels (marketplaces, brand websites). End Users: Consumers, foodservice operators, institutional buyers. Service & Support Providers: Maintenance, repair, and after-sales services.
